Pulmonary/Endocrinology Registered Nurse
Cincinnati Children's Hospital and Medical Center
09.2022 - Current
Manage up to three patients per day on the unit that are covered by the pulmonary, allergy, endocrine, hospital medicine, or surgery team. Responsible for monitoring vital signs and full body assessments, administration of medications via all routes, participating in MRT, BRT, and code situations.
Skills performed on the unit include central line management, bladder scanning, insulin administration, tracheostomy care and changes, catheterization, NG tube placement, building IV lines, IV catheter placement, allergy desensitizations, and feeding tube care
Utilized critical thinking skills to prioritize nursing interventions based on patients' acuity levels and individual needs.
Able to adapt quickly to different clinical settings when floated to other units such as Neurology (A7N), complex airway, surgical short stay (A3N), GI (A4N and 4S), and ACCU (A6C) where I cared for an array of patients.
